Illinois Football unveils new jerseys

Littyville is continuing to grow, and its residents have new jerseys to wear.

Illinois Football released new uniform designs Friday morning in a video on Twitter.

The new uniforms will begin to be worn this upcoming 2018 season.

According to FightingIllini.com, the new uniforms were revealed at a 7:30 a.m. meeting Friday during one of Illinois’ final spring practices.

The uniforms include a white, orange and blue, as well as a new grey “Galloping Ghost” design. They are inspired by Dick Butkus era jerseys of the 1960s and have columns to represent the columns at Memorial Stadium.

And there are no more metallic matte finished helmets.

This is Illinois’ second set of football jerseys since the rebrand in 2014.
